To prepare spicy lemon and garlic pan-fried chicken strips, you will need the following ingredients:
- 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into strips
- 1/4 cup l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 tablespoon minced garlic
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ions:
- In a large bowl, combine the chicken strips, l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, oregano, salt, and pepper. Stir to coat the chicken evenly.
-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to overnight.
- Heat a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chicken strips and cook for 5-7 minutes per side, or until cooked through and golden brown.
- Serve immediately with your favorite sides.

Tips for Perfect Spicy Lemon and Garlic Pan Fried Chicken Strips
Mastering the art of pan-frying chicken strips to achieve a crispy exterior and juicy interior requires attention to detail and a few culinary tricks. Here are some essential tips to elevate your spicy lemon and garlic pan fried chicken strips to the next level:
Tip 1: Marinate the Chicken: Marinating the chicken strips in a mixture of lemon juice, garlic, and spices not only infuses flavor but also tenderizes the meat. Allow the chicken to marinate for at least 30 minutes, or up to overnight, for maximum flavor penetration.
Tip 2: Use a Non-Stick Pan: A non-stick pan is crucial to prevent the chicken from sticking and tearing during cooking. This ensures an even cook and a crispy exterior without sacrificing the tenderness of the interior.
Tip 3: Cook Over Medium Heat: Cooking the chicken strips over medium heat allows the exterior to brown and crisp gradually without overcooking the inside. Avoid high heat, as this can quickly burn the outside while leaving the inside raw.
Tip 4: Don’t Overcrowd the Pan: Pan-frying the chicken strips in batches prevents overcrowding, which can lead to uneven cooking. Cook the strips in a single layer to ensure they cook evenly and develop a crispy crust.
Tip 5: Don’t Move the Chicken Too Often: Once the chicken strips are placed in the pan, resist the urge to move them around frequently. Allow them to sear undisturbed for a few minutes on each side to develop a golden brown crust.
Tip 6: Use a Meat Thermometer: To ensure the chicken is cooked through without overcooking, insert a meat thermometer into the thickest part of the strip. The internal temperature should reach 165F (74C) before removing from the pan.
Tip 7: Let the Chicken Rest: After cooking, let the chicken strips rest for a few minutes before serving. This all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at, resulting in more tender and flavorful strips.
